A video of a mzungu man hilariously getting chased by a Kenyan TikToker, Dezmond, has gone viral on social media.

Did mzungu man's phone get snatched?

The mzungu man and Dezmond are pals, and they decided to crack up their fans on social media.

The mzungu man, Chaos and Curiosity, was filming himself in Nairobi CBD. He claims that his phone was stolen earlier in the day.

He wore a floral white shirt with blue flowers and placed his glasses on his forehead.

Desmond, a Kenyan TikToker who went viral for his viral antics, followed the mzungu man around town.

The mzungu claimed he was getting away from Desmond, who wore a green overall.

Desmond hilariously followed the mzungu man as he lamented.

"It's actually weird here in CBD. I actually got my phone stolen today. Kenya is a fun place, but to be honest there is something weird about Kenya. It's weird here what is this guy doing? Let me get away from him. Hapana ni nani hapana kuogelea."

How mzungu man got overcharged in Kenya

In other news, Kino Yves first made headlines when he paid KSh 700 for a plate of ugali matumbo at a kibanda in Kibera, a meal that usually costs between KSh 120 and KSh 200.

He later learned that he had been ripped off by the owner of the eatery, who took advantage of his ignorance.

The content creator later faced another overcharging incident, paying KSh 200 for chapati and eggs, well above the actual price.
